問題タブ [postgresql-copy]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
3 に答える
36769 参照

postgresql - エラー: psql で \copy を使用すると、列のデータが見つかりません

.txt ファイルを PostgreSQL にインポートしようとしています。txt ファイルには 6 つの列があります。

そして213行。

このコマンドを使用して、このファイルの内容を PostgreSQL で\copy呼び出されるテーブルに入れるために使用しようとしています。doe2

それは私にこのエラーを与えます:

このエラーが発生したときに何をすべきかを調べましたが、何も役に立ちませんでした。他の誰かがこれに遭遇しましたか?

0 投票する
2 に答える
278 参照

ruby - コピーされた行数を調べるにはどうすればよいですか?

Postgres DB を実行しておりCOPY、Ruby でコマンドを使用して一時テーブルにデータをロードしています。

次のようになります。

追加された行の総数を含む INFO ログ メッセージがあります。Ruby内からプログラムでこの番号を取得するにはどうすればよいですか?

0 投票する
2 に答える
2737 参照

postgresql - テーブル作成の日付/時刻の書式設定

が入力されるテーブルを作成していますCOPY。そのデータの形式は次のとおりです。

CREATE TABLEステートメントのフォーマットとして何を使用しますか?

1 つの代替方法としてvarchar()、後でフォーマットする方法があります。複雑なようです。

0 投票する
1 に答える
29 参照

sql - 列から行へ、およびテキスト ファイルへのエクスポート (コピー)

次のテーブルがあります

次のようなサンプルデータで

したがって、以下のような形式のテキスト ファイルCOPYにコンテンツを含める必要があります。usr_addr_part_15

Windows XP では、pgAdmin III.

0 投票する
1 に答える
322 参照

postgresql - 関数で csv に plpgsql コピーを使用した動的 csv ファイル エクスポートのエラー

製品 ID を外部キーとして持つ行の postgresql テーブルをフィルタリングしようとしています。製品 ID ごとに、それぞれ 1 つの csv をフォルダー (prod1.csv、prod2.csv など) にエクスポートする必要があります。これを自動化するために以下の関数を作成しようとしましたが、関数を実行すると失敗します。関数を修正したり、より良いアプローチを推奨したりするのを手伝ってくれる人はいますか?

0 投票する
1 に答える
137 参照

python - Django CSV インポートが遅くなる

都市の csv リストを Django アプリにインポートしています。私は Django と Python にかなり慣れていませんが、インポートはかなり速く実行されます。最初の 25,000 行には約 5 分かかり、次の 25,000 行には 2 時間かかります。インポートを停止し、中断したところから再開しました。次の 25,000 には約 4 分かかりました。挿入するたびに速度が低下しているように見えるので、明らかに間違っています。

どんな助けでも素晴らしいでしょう、私は主にデータをインポートするのではなく、学ぶためにこれをやっています.現在、postgresqlに直接インポートする方が速いので、プロジェクトを続けることができますが、私は何をしているのか知りたいです.間違っているので、Django / Pythonのいずれかを改善できます。

ティア



更新:
コードを一括挿入を使用するように変更しました。最初の都市のグループは 2 分強になり、2 番目のロットは 10 分になりました。3 番目のグループは数時間経っても終了していません。なんらかのガベージ コレクション プロセスか、私が見逃しているものがあるに違いありません。ファイルを入れ替えても、各ファイルが最初に実行されるときは同じ時間がかかります。

新しいコードは次のようになります。

0 投票する
0 に答える
54 参照

sql - 絶対パスは相対パスとして扱われます

テーブルのデータを csv 形式のファイルにエクスポートしようとしています。

しかし、私は得ました

エラー: ファイルへのコピーに相対パスは使用できません

どうすれば修正できますか?

0 投票する
2 に答える
941 参照

java - エラー: "." またはその近くに構文エラーがあります。javaを使用したコピーコマンドで?

私は次のコードを使用しています:

しかし、次のエラーが表示されます。